Foreman
Network & Admin
Foreman is an open source systems management tool that helps administrators automate repetitive tasks, deploy applications, and manage servers throughout their lifecycle. It provides comprehensive visibility into IT assets through monitoring and reporting.

Gitfox
Development
Gitfox is a desktop Git client app designed for simplicity and ease of use. It has an intuitive graphical interface to visualize commits and branches. Gitfox is focused on the most common Git operations to commit, push, pull, merge etc. It is great for new Git users or those looking for a simple client.
